Marcus I of Byzantium (Template:Langx; died 211) was the bishop of Byzantium for 13 years (198 – 211).[1] He succeeded bishop Olympianus of Byzantium. His term of office took place during the persecution of Christians by Roman emperor Septimius Severus. His successor was Philadelphus of Byzantium.
